From e401d146407d61eeb99f8d6176b2ac13c4df1e33 Mon Sep 17 00:00:00 2001 From: Mathieu Chartier Date: Wed, 22 Apr 2015 13:56:20 -0700 Subject: Move mirror::ArtMethod to native Optimizing + quick tests are passing, devices boot. TODO: Test and fix bugs in mips64. Saves 16 bytes per most ArtMethod, 7.5MB reduction in system PSS. Some of the savings are from removal of virtual methods and direct methods object arrays.
